eBay searching

Ian,

Put RIB in the search box and click search. Then use the category list on the left to go to the product group. You may need to click on 'See all categories' because the ones with more stuff will show first. You should then see the 'Boats and Watercraft' (or at least Caris/Automotive) with just the RIB items.

Worth looking for R I B (with spaces - this will find stuff with full stops in as well. Also as suggested before, inflatable boat or RHIB as some people prefer.

Same sort of idea applies for bits and pieces eg for 'console' you'll get a load of games items and car parts but then refine down to the boats section.

Ok, giving all my secrets away here....


Don't limit yourself to the cars section-spend a bit longer trolling through the 'all categories' bit with 'search title and description'. Use all the search terms above and use common mis-spells too. That's how I paid £300 for my Frontera...£150 for my boat and hallmark trailer etc etc

The real big bargains are the ones that someone has totally mis-listed and can be in really stupid categories like 'everything else' or 'childcare' etc because they've made a mistake by not clicking out of the category selector and accidentally changed category using the mousewheel.

Don't forget the 'sporting goods' section either-there's a sailing section in it which gets ribs listed in it occasionally.
